Differences

This shows you the differences between two versions of the page.

Link to this comparison view

Both sides previous revisionPrevious revision
Next revision
Previous revision
Next revisionBoth sides next revision
courses:cs397:winter2017:buzzword_bingo [2017/05/02 20:40] admincourses:cs397:winter2017:buzzword_bingo [2017/05/05 16:13] – [Triage] admin
Line 5: Line 5:
 ===== Full-stack Development ===== ===== Full-stack Development =====
  
-development which involves both front end and back end development, working with PHP, HTML, CSS, JavaScript, etc. Full-stack development combines working with systems infrastructures, manipulating databases, API/back-end code, front-end, and project management (Agile, SCRUM, Kanban)+Development which involves both front end and back end development, working with PHP, HTML, CSS, JavaScript, etc. Full-stack development combines working with systems infrastructures, manipulating databases, API/back-end code, front-end, and project management (Agile, SCRUM, Kanban)
  
   * System admin - Linux, shell scripting   * System admin - Linux, shell scripting
-  *     Search - Elasticsearch;  +  * Search - Elasticsearch;  
-  *     Caching - Varnish  +  * Caching - Varnish  
-  *     Version Control - Git, Mercurial SVN +  * Version Control - Git, Mercurial SVN 
-  *     Back-end: Apache, PHP, MongoDB, SQL, MySQL +  * Back-end: Apache, PHP, MongoDB, SQL, MySQL 
-  *     Front-end: HTML, CSS, JavaScript, jQuery, AJAX, XML, WebSocket+  * Front-end: HTML, CSS, JavaScript, jQuery, AJAX, XML, WebSocket
  
-https://www.sitepoint.com/full-stack-developer/ +Resources:  
-https://www.quora.com/What-does-the-term-full-stack-programmer-mean + 
-http://www.pearltrees.com/t/company-picks/at-t/id5539108/item50626959+  * https://www.sitepoint.com/full-stack-developer/ 
 +  https://www.quora.com/What-does-the-term-full-stack-programmer-mean 
 +  http://www.pearltrees.com/t/company-picks/at-t/id5539108/item50626959
  
 ===== Data-driven development ===== ===== Data-driven development =====
Line 29: Line 31:
 ==== Flux ==== ==== Flux ====
  
-    used by Facebook +    used by Facebook 
- +    application architecture for client side apps 
-    application architecture for client side apps +
  
  
Line 37: Line 38:
  
 Sources: Sources:
-https://branch-blog.qlik.com/tools-and-platforms-for-data-driven-development-bb25d9c1e6ae#.oxtbihl5z +  * https://branch-blog.qlik.com/tools-and-platforms-for-data-driven-development-bb25d9c1e6ae#.oxtbihl5z 
-https://facebook.github.io/flux/docs/in-depth-overview.html#content+  https://facebook.github.io/flux/docs/in-depth-overview.html#content
  
 ===== DevOps (software DEVelopment and Information Technology OPerationS) ===== ===== DevOps (software DEVelopment and Information Technology OPerationS) =====
Line 106: Line 107:
  
 ===== Triage ===== ===== Triage =====
-Triage is the act of analyzing, understanding, and categorizing a specific set of defects, in preparation for making a repair scheduling decision. For a given set of defects, you need to determine how to act on them and proceed with repairs. The more serious defects, those with the highest priorities, receive action first, usually because of their import or because they are blocking further project activity. Source: http://www.informit.com/articles/article.aspx?p=2123715&seqNum=3+Triage is the act of analyzing, understanding, and categorizing a specific set of defects, in preparation for making a repair scheduling decision. For a given set of defects, you need to determine how to act on them and proceed with repairs. The more serious defects, those with the highest priorities, receive action first, usually because of their import or because they are blocking further project activity.  
 + 
 +Source: http://www.informit.com/articles/article.aspx?p=2123715&seqNum=3
  
 =====Monitoring=====  =====Monitoring===== 
 Project managers monitor the progress of a project. Three levels of monitoring include: activity levels, status reports, and milestone analysis.  Project managers monitor the progress of a project. Three levels of monitoring include: activity levels, status reports, and milestone analysis. 
-Triage 
- 
-    Allows threads to temporarily stop being mutually exclusive as they wait for a condition to be met.   
- 
  
 ===== Branch Deploy ===== ===== Branch Deploy =====
Line 129: Line 128:
 Uses: SVN and GitHub (and other VCS) Uses: SVN and GitHub (and other VCS)
  
-Sources: http://guides.beanstalkapp.com/version-control/branching-best-practices.html +Sources:  
-https://confluence.atlassian.com/bamboo/deployments-from-branches-407724097.html+  * http://guides.beanstalkapp.com/version-control/branching-best-practices.html 
 +  https://confluence.atlassian.com/bamboo/deployments-from-branches-407724097.html
  
  
  
courses/cs397/winter2017/buzzword_bingo.txt · Last modified: 2017/05/05 16:14 by admin
CC Attribution-Noncommercial-Share Alike 4.0 International
Driven by DokuWiki Recent changes RSS feed Valid CSS Valid XHTML 1.0